Set in 1547, this historical fiction novel explores the lives of two identical boys: Tom Canty, a poor pauper living with an abusive father, and Prince Edward, the son of King Henry VIII. Their chance encounter leads to a life-altering switch, allowing each to experience the other's world. Through their adventures, the story delves into themes of social class, identity, and the stark contrasts between wealth and poverty in Tudor England. Mark Twain's narrative combines humor with poignant social commentary.
